3 Cocktails In - From Poolside Cocktails to Public Predicaments: This One Took a Turn.

From Poolside Cocktails to Public Predicaments: This One Took a Turn.

05/23/24 • 50 min

3 Cocktails In

Las Vegas, a destination synonymous with excitement and escapades, recently became the backdrop for an unforgettable getaway. Amy and Kitty unwound under the desert sky, where poolside cocktails and the mesmerizing sound waves of a Dead & Company concert at the Sphere made for the ultimate work-play experience. From the hilarity of vacation math to the sobering absence of poor Stacey who had too many work commitments to attend, we weave through the tapestry of our journey's lighter moments and the poignant ones that had us wishing she was there to share the laughter.
Navigating the glitz and glamour of Sin City, our conversations took a turn towards the subtleties of age dynamics and social responsibilities. We pondered over the generational dance of respect and roles redefined. Yet, in the face of Vegas' family-friendly veneer and adult-focused allure, we questioned our moral compass upon encountering a visibly intoxicated woman. The dilemma of when to step in and the role of establishments in ensuring guests' safety became a central theme, revealing the intricate social contracts we all silently sign.
Car dealership woes and the nuances of public etiquette rounded out our discussion, as we shared tales of unexpected charges and the conundrums of handling disruptive behavior. From debating the merits of confronting unruly children to recognizing the moment to call upon a higher authority, we peeled back the layers of everyday predicaments. Wrapping up with a heartfelt thank you to our listeners, we invited them to join the conversation, share their wisdom, and continue this journey of shared experiences and mutual growth.
